PAGnol: An Extra-Large French Generative Model (2022.lrec-1)

Julien Launay, E.l. Tommasone, Baptiste Pannier, François Boniface, Amélie Chatelain, Alessandro Cappelli, Iacopo Poli, Djamé Seddah
| Challenge: | a growing number of pre-trained language models are available in many different languages. |
| Approach: | They propose a French-language GPT model with scaling laws to train it efficiently . they evaluate the models on discriminative and generative tasks in French . |
| Outcome: | The proposed model trains with the same computational budget as CamemBERT, a model 13 times smaller. |
